About The Role

We are seeking a skilled Fullstack Engineer specializing in child safety tools and systems to join our Intelligence & Investigations team. This remote role, based in the US, involves building and maintaining data-intensive, AI-powered applications and infrastructure aimed at detecting, analyzing, and disrupting abuse across OpenAI’s platforms. As a key member of the team, you will collaborate closely with operators, investigators, and cross-functional groups such as Product Policy, Platform Integrity, Safety Systems, and Research to develop reliable, scalable, and user-centric safety tools. Your work will directly contribute to safeguarding users by enabling high-severity safety investigations and interventions. This position requires a proactive problem-solver comfortable working in ambiguous, fast-paced environments, with a strong understanding of sensitive content handling and safety protocols. The role offers a hybrid work model with three days in the office per week and relocation assistance for new employees.

Responsibilities

  • Prototype, develop, and maintain intelligence systems for detecting and triaging high-severity harms
  • Collaborate with operators and investigators to design systems that enhance efficiency, accuracy, and safety
  • Build and improve across the full technology stack, including user interfaces, backend services, and data pipelines
  • Integrate new AI models and APIs into safety tools to improve detection and response capabilities
  • Engage with cross-functional teams to align on safety policies, system requirements, and technical strategies
  • Monitor, analyze, and report on the impact of safety systems using data-driven approaches
  • Contribute to the technical strategy and roadmap for child safety tools and systems
  • Ensure secure handling of sensitive and egregious content, including quarantine processes and reporting to authorities such as NCMEC
  • Stay informed about emerging challenges in child safety and safety-critical AI applications
